A
few basic tips and rules for anyone interested in trying out the Blood Group
Diet.
How it works - According to this diet
your blood group works together with the rest of your body to
determine the food groups you need to eat as well as to avoid to
stay slim and healthy.
What's for Dinner -
Group A - Stick to vegetables and avoid too much
meat
Group B - Fish is the best food for this group
Group O - Stay away from Carbs, the Atkins diet
is good for this group
Group AB - A balanced diet is what you need.
Good Bits - This diet gives you clear lists of
foods you can and can't eat, so its very uncomplicated and easy to stick to.
There is also no calorie counting on this diet, so you're allowed the occasional
glass of wine, or some coffee.
Bad Bits - Cutting out whole food groups, like
Group O diet can limit the intake of nutrients your body needs to stay healthy.
